Dangerous Words – “You Are Cancer Free”

March 27, 2017 by Rick Shapiro Leave a Comment

Dangerous Words – “You Are Cancer Free” Hope Never Dies

“You Are in Remission.” “You are Cancer Free.” Let’s explore.

“You Are in Remission.” “You are Cancer Free.” 

These seem to be wonderful, comforting words, spoken by our trusted cancer doctors. They tell us that their diagnostic tools cannot see or detect the presence of any cancer cells or tumor(s). Sometimes they will utter these words after a patient is 5 years into remission, hoping the cancer will not recur again.

This provides patients with some form of “peace of mind” regarding the stress, high anxiety, and fears they may harbor about a cancer recurrence. The doctor may say words like: Go home and enjoy your life; do whatever you want … 

BUT – COMPLACENCY allows or permits old habits to become part of our daily routine, once again. Patients may erroneously perceive they are now healthy and out of the danger zone. Is it a good decision to go back to old habits and routines?  Is it possible that the old habits were part of the reason why cancer reared its ugly head in the first place?   

Cancer Causes

In general, it is surmised that hereditary factors cause only 5% to 15% of cancer. Conversely, 85% to 95% of cancer is caused by other factors. It is assumed that these factors emanate from various carcinogens and sources, including, but not limited to: exposure to environmental toxins (and chemicals in the food supply and environment) which number in the thousands, smoking, exposure to the sun, alcohol, the ingestion of harmful, factory processed food products (i.e., poor dietary choices and poor nutrition), a sedentary lifestyle, high stress toxic relationships, a deficiency in important nutrients, and other related reasons. Lifestyle factors, many of our old habits developed over time can create a “permissive” (versus an inhospitable) environment for cancer.

After your body has become compromised due to a cancer issue, it is critical that you attempt to correct the imbalances and remove the “root causes” that may have engendered the cancer in the first place. Moderation, in general, is recognized as a sensible concept, but once you have been afflicted with a cancer issue, a compromised immune system, a disease whereby there may be undetectable but life-threatening micro-metastases in your body, moderation is no longer a wise option. It is time to make SERIOUS TRANSFORMATIONAL CHANGES to enhance the probability that you will not experience a dangerous cancer recurrence, which may cause more severe health problems in the future. In other words, change the old habits.

I have heard of concepts and food products that advertise as – sugar-free, gluten free, caffeine free, dairy free, even Pepsi free, where I assume the manufacturers of these products can remove certain ingredients or produce products without the inclusion of these ingredients. They can assure us that the product is actually “free” of certain substances, BUT, can the doctor really say YOU ARE CANCER FREE??

Perhaps your doctor has said your status is NED, also known as “no evidence of disease”, however, NED is not tantamount to “cancer free”. Think about it – If we are truly free from cancer, why does the oncologist tell you to come back for scans and tests every 3 or 6 months? Does he (or she) think cancer may be lurking in hidden places within your body? Does he think it might come back?

As we all know, there is much recurrent disease regarding all tumor types that come back even after the magical 5-year mark. Honestly, there is no magical line in the sand, no prohibitive time frame, when cancer cannot rear its ugly head once again. My point? What is the Difference Between Conventional, Integrative, and Alternative Cancer Care?

March 20, 2017 by Rick Shapiro Leave a Comment

Differences between conventional, alternative, and integrative therapies. Hope Never Dies

In today’s world, the standard of care is generally defined as: surgery, chemotherapy, and radiation.

Conventional Cancer Therapies

Most conventional cancer therapies, which are prescribed and directed by mainstream doctors, are comprised of what is known as the “standard of care.” In today’s world, the standard of care is generally defined as: surgery, chemotherapy, and radiation. These are the primary modalities used in conventional cancer therapy, however, there are others, including hormonal and, more recently, novel immunotherapies. We are at the dawn of the immunotherapeutic age and this is not a perfected therapy, but there appears to be new hope and progress in this treatment realm. In fact, there is “no perfect therapy” for all cancers and cancer patients. But, there are many therapeutic paths that can provide great benefit, and that includes therapies that “are not” strictly standard of care therapies.

Integrative Cancer Therapies

Integrative cancer therapy combines therapies from both the widely recognized, mainstream standard of care world, which is conventional medicine, and non-standard of care medicine, which is frequently called alternative or complementary medicine which “complements” the conventional therapies. Therefore, we have conventional and alternative therapies combined, working simultaneously, thus they are working integratively. The goal of integrative medicine is for the doctors and/or respective medical teams to bring the best of both worlds together.

Alternative Cancer Therapies

Alternative cancer therapy is comprised of individual treatments or multi-faceted therapeutic regimens which do not include conventional cancer therapy. Hundreds of types of treatments are known as alternative cancer therapy. As an example, more well-known, supportive alternative therapies may include: various focused-nutritional strategies, different kinds of exercise regimens, a variety of mind-body protocols, and prescribed supplementation – which may include certain types of vitamins, botanicals and/or other extracts. Again, there are many other types of alternative treatments and therapies. Some are supported by strong evidence of efficacy and safety, others are of questionable value.

Proof of Evidence-Based Cancer Treatments and Drugs: The FDA “Gold Standard”—versus—Evidence for Integrative and Alternative Therapies

March 17, 2017 by Rick Shapiro Leave a Comment

Cancer may respond to integrative and/or alternative therapies (and healing agents) that are not formally "evidence-based".

Evidence-based cancer treatments, integrative and/or alternative therapies, and healing agents may be considered.

Evidence-based cancer care is a scientific discussion.

In the conventional cancer world,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) testing procedure (generally known as “the gold standard”) prevails as the barometer to prove the safety and effectiveness of drugs, treatments, and therapies. In brief, this standard revolves around large, randomized, placebo-based, double-blind, evidence-based research studies.

FDA’s evidence-based cancer research studies

These studies often take 10-15 years to complete, from start to finish. They assess and evaluate drugs and therapies beginning with the evaluation of cancer cell lines, then proceeding to preclinical studies (animal studies, frequently mice). Animal studies are followed by phase 1 trials consisting of small groups of people (approximately 20 to 80), then phase 2 (approximately several dozens to 300), followed by phase 3 trials, which are comprised of even larger groups of people (approximately several hundred to 3,000). Each succeeding phase continues upon demonstration of safe and effective results  from the preceding phase.

These studies come with exorbitant costs over the course of their protracted time period. According to the Tufts University Medical School – Study of Drug Development (November 18, 2014), the average pre-tax cost per new prescription drug approval is approximately $2.5 billion dollars. Yes, that’s billion with a “B.”

Why do companies engage in these long-term, obscenely expensive studies? Because the reward comes in the form of patents, assuming a successful study and drug approval by the FDA. If deemed successful, a protected patent can bring the pharmaceutical company many billions of dollars during its patent-protected time frame. Quite a nice return on investment. Without the likelihood of large profits, pharmaceutical companies will not move forward with these studies to bring effective healing agents or products to market.
